haitianosA total of 253 Haitians, including 31 children and 61 women, who were traveling by boat in an attempt to migrate to the United States, landed at midnight Sunday at the port of Kasasa, in Cayo Coco, Jardines del Rey, to the north of Ciego de Avila, where they are being taken care off at an educational center in the province.

As a consequence of new coercive, unilateral economic measures against Cuba, announced by the United States government on October 18, civil aviation has been seriously affected, in particular Cubana Airlines. The province of Holguín is getting ready for health intervention in populations and risk groups, which will include more than 500 thousand residents in the eastern territory, as part of the application schedule for Cuban anti-COVID-19 vaccine candidates.
